I was very concerned for the rabbits welfare with the fireworks tonight. Two doors down they're having a bonfire party and at nearly half past ten, it's still going on!! The noise is absolutely horrendous and the rabbits behaviour towards the noise was worrying me.

I've put towels down in the kitchen and brought in a litter tray, food, water and hidey house for them.

It's relatively warm in the kitchen, but will they be okay after one night indoors to go back out again tomorrow morning??

should be fine, I'd open the window a little or put a fan on just to keep them cool. House temperature is very drastic and can shock them a lot, probably not as much as fire works though.
 
Mine are in tonight too in the spare room with heating off. I bought them in on Halloween for the night and put them out the next day and they were fine:)
